There are certain clubs in world football that never fail to come through with a stunning jersey. Venezia FC, as its new 2021/2022 effort proves, is one of them.

Back in the Serie A big league for the first time in 19 years following financial struggles, mismanagement, and relegation, the storied club has pulled out all the stops with a gorgeous navy kit. Featuring gold elements in a nod to Venetian churches and art, a text bearing "Venezia" has replaced the typical sponsor once more, while the gold stars of the iconic Basilica di San Marco are arranged as a “V." Finally, orange and green accents have been included as a nod to the club's loyal fans.

This is the first Kappa Venezia kit since the brand replaced Nike, and it's neat to see a smaller club — similar to AIK in Sweden — work closely with brands to realize their clear aesthetic vision. Kappa is a brand known for mixing retro stylings with modern touches, and that's certainly how they've gone about this beauty.

The Venezia home shirt has sold out on the official club store, but those in Europe can find it on other sites such as Pro Direct Soccer. The club will release four kits in total with Kappa this year.
